One of the primary issues that window replacement services aim to address is energy inefficiency. Older windows often allow drafts and heat transfer, leading to higher heating and cooling costs. Replacement windows can significantly improve insulation, helping to maintain consistent indoor temperatures and reduce utility bills. Additionally, new windows can eliminate problems like condensation, fogging, and difficulty opening or closing, which are common with aging or damaged units. These services also help improve security and noise reduction, making properties more comfortable and secure.

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for replacing windows varies widely, typically ranging from $300 to $1,000 per window. Factors such as window size and material influence the final price, with larger or premium options costing more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window replacement services gener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. The complexity of installation and local labor rates can cause these costs to fluctuate.
Material Price Range - The cost of window materials can range from $150 to over $800 per window, depending on the type, frame material, and energy efficiency features selected by homeowners.
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for a window replacement project typically range from $1,200 to $5,000 for multiple windows. This includes both materials and installation, with prices varying based on the number of windows and specific choices.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
